What is the Fiat 500L Tire Pressure Monitoring System?

The TPMS in the Fiat 500L is an electronic system that continuously monitors the air pressure inside the tires. It alerts the driver when tire pressure drops below the recommended level, helping prevent accidents caused by under-inflated tires.

Benefits of the Fiat 500L TPMS

  • Enhanced Safety: Alerts you to dangerous tire pressure levels, reducing the risk of blowouts and accidents.
  • Improved Fuel Efficiency: Properly inflated tires help optimize fuel consumption.
  • Extended Tire Life: Maintains even wear and prevents premature tire damage.
  • Convenience: Real-time monitoring means less manual checking of tire pressure.
  • Cost Savings: Prevents costly repairs and replacements due to tire damage.
